Output dbaa21e50e45294a0128e16d6473ad4d6e3812d1f8924f7e9b430c3d61d185ef:0

value
2293354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5574af0063801ca7c48782b37bfd210224d7b16 OP_EQUAL
address
3JDroUD4zZBMaALd9XWDxfLVXVsjnMwqjw
transaction
dbaa21e50e45294a0128e16d6473ad4d6e3812d1f8924f7e9b430c3d61d185ef
spent
true